mysql字符集转换方法及注意事项

更新时间:02-11 教程 由 挽木琴 分享

【问】什么是MySQL字符集转换?为什么需要进行字符集转换?

【答】MySQL字符集转换是指将一个字符集编码的数据转换为另一个字符集编码的数据的过程。在进行字符集转换时,需要注意字符集编码的兼容性和转换的正确性。需要进行字符集转换的主要原因是由于不同的字符集编码在存储和传输时会出现乱码或数据丢失的问题,因此需要进行字符集转换来解决这些问题。

【问】MySQL中常见的字符集有哪些?它们的特点是什么?

1、utf8、gbk等。它们的特点如下:

1: 是西欧字符集,支持的字符范围比较有限,只能支持西欧语言的字符,如英文、法语、德语等。

2. utf8: 是一种全球通用的字符集,支持的字符范围比较广泛,可以支持大部分语言的字符,如中文、日文、韩文等。

3. gbk: 是中文字符集,支持的字符范围比较有限,只能支持简体中文和繁体中文。

【问】MySQL字符集转换的方法有哪些?如何进行字符集转换?

【答】MySQL字符集转换的方法主要有以下几种:

amename varchar(255) CHARACTER SET utf8;

ame CONVERT TO CHARACTER SET utf8;

ame CHARACTER SET utf8;

4. 修改连接的字符集:使用SET NAMES语句修改连接的字符集,例如:SET NAMES utf8;

【问】在进行MySQL字符集转换时需要注意哪些问题?

【答】在进行MySQL字符集转换时需要注意以下几点:

1. 数据库、表和字段的字符集要一致,否则在进行字符集转换时可能会出现乱码或数据丢失的问题。

2. 修改表和数据库的字符集时需要注意数据备份,以免数据丢失。

3. 在进行字符集转换前,需要先了解当前数据库、表和字段的字符集编码,以便正确选择目标字符集编码。

4. 在进行字符集转换时,需要先了解目标字符集编码是否支持当前数据的字符范围,以免数据丢失或转换后出现乱码。

总之,在进行MySQL字符集转换时需要谨慎操作,以免出现不必要的问题。

声明:关于《mysql字符集转换方法及注意事项》以上内容仅供参考,若您的权利被侵害,请联系13825271@qq.com
本文网址:http://www.25820.com/tutorial/14_2264438.html